Traditionally, the diagnosis of acute rejection (AR) relies on invasive transbronchial biopsies (TBBs) to obtain histopathological samples. We aimed evaluate diagnostic yield probe-based confocal laser endomicroscopy (pCLE) as a complementary and non-invasive tool for ACR screening, comparing its results with those obtained from TBBs. Between January 2015 April 2022, we conducted retrospective study all lung transplant recipients aged over 18 years at Toulouse University Hospital (France). All patients who underwent bronchoscopies both TBBs pCLE imaging were included. Two experienced interpreters (TV MS) reviewed images independently, blinded clinical information pathology results. From 120 procedures in 85 patients, 34 abnormal histological samples identified. Probe-based revealed significant associations between alveolar (ALC) perivascular (PVC) cellularities (p<0.0001 0.003 respectively). Alveolar cellularity demonstrated sensitivity (Se) 85.3 %, specificity (Spe) 43 positive predictive value (PPV) 37.2 % negative (NPV) 88.1 %. For PVC, Se was 70.6 Spe 80.2 PPV 58.5 NPV 87.3 Intra-interpreter correlation (TV) 88.3 number vessels (+/-1), 98.3 ALC 90 PVC. Inter-interpreter 80 97.5 83.3 Our demonstrates feasibility incorporating into practice, demonstrating good reproducible outcomes screening AR recipients.

Fibre-optic based time-resolved fluorescence spectroscopy (TRFS) is an advanced technique that generates sample-specific spectral-temporal signature, characterising variations in real-time. As such, it can be used to interrogate tissue autofluorescence. Recent advancements TRFS technology, including the development of devices simultaneously measure high-resolution spectral and temporal fluorescence, paired with novel analysis methods extracting information from these multidimensional measurements effectively, provide additional insight into underlying autofluorescence features a sample. This study demonstrates, using both simulated data endogenous fluorophores measured bench-side, shape lifetime , or lifetimes estimated over channels across broad range, influenced by relative abundance mixed systems their respective environment. study, furthermore, explores properties lung deemed either abnormal normal pathologists. We observe that, on average, at multiple locations sampled 14 tissue, compared shows more variability; and, while not statistically significant, average consistently lower every wavelength than tissue.
